Types of pneumatic nailers

Choosing the right nailer depends greatly on the specific type of project and materials involved. Framing nailers are designed for heavy-duty tasks like building walls or framing decks, offering the power to drive larger nails into thick wood quickly. For more delicate woodworking or furniture construction, finish nailers are a better fit since they use thinner nails that are less likely to split the wood or leave large holes.

When working on detailed trim or cabinetry, brad nailers stand out with their ability to handle very thin, small nails that provide a subtle hold without damaging the surface. Roofing nailers, on the other hand, are specialized for installing shingles and other roofing materials, designed to operate efficiently and withstand outdoor conditions.

When selecting a nailer, consider the nail size it supports, the tool’s weight and ergonomics for comfort during prolonged use, and compatibility with your air compressor or power source. Evaluating the project requirements and matching them with the appropriate nailer type will lead to cleaner results and a smoother workflow.

People Also Asked

Which Pneumatic Nailer Is Best Suited For Woodworking Versus Construction Projects?

For woodworking, a brad nailer is best suited due to its precision and ability to handle delicate trim and molding. For construction projects, a framing nailer is ideal because it can drive larger nails into heavy materials quickly and securely.

How Can I Maintain My Pneumatic Nailer To Ensure Long-Lasting Performance?

To maintain your pneumatic nailer for long-lasting performance, regularly clean and lubricate it according to the manufacturer’s instructions, and use clean, dry compressed air to prevent moisture buildup. Additionally, inspect and replace worn parts promptly to avoid damage and ensure smooth operation.

How Does A Pneumatic Nailer Compare To A Cordless Nailer In Terms Of Performance?

A pneumatic nailer generally offers more consistent power and faster firing rates, making it ideal for heavy-duty or high-volume tasks. In contrast, cordless nailers provide greater portability and convenience but may have slightly less power and require battery recharging.
